What Are the Current Market Drivers for Argininge as a Pharmaceutical Excipient?

1. Growing Use in Pharmaceutical Formulations

  • Prevalence of Chronic Diseases: Increased instances of cardiovascular diseases, erectile dysfunction, and immune disorders augment demand for arginine-based therapeutics.
  • Functional Role: Acts as a pH adjuster, stabilizer, and bioavailability enhancer, making it essential in formulations like intravenous solutions, tablets, and vaccines.

2. Expansion in Nutraceutical and Dietary Supplements

  • Consumer Trends: Rising health consciousness promotes the consumption of arginine for improved cardiovascular and athletic performance.
  • Market Integration: Nutraceuticals account for roughly 35% of global arginine demand, with increasing integration into functional foods.

3. Regulatory Approvals and Scientific Validation

  • Ongoing clinical research confirms arginine's efficacy and safety, fostering regulatory approvals and widening pharmaceutical applications.

4. Innovation in Delivery Technologies

  • Development of sustained-release formulations and co-processed excipient complexes enhances arginine's utility, expanding its market opportunities.

Market Segmentation and Applications

Table 1: Argininge Market Segmentation

Segment Description Market Share (2022 Estimate) CAGR (2023-2030)
Pharmaceutical Applications Cardiology, immunology, erectile dysfunction 60% 5.5%
Nutraceuticals & Supplements Energy, athletic performance 30% 6.2%
Cosmetics & Personal Care Skin health formulations 10% 4.8%

Key Application Highlights:

  • Intravenous formulations: used as a pH adjuster and stabilizer.
  • Oral tablets and capsules: as active pharmaceutical ingredients or excipients.
  • Injectable and topical applications: especially in wound healing and anti-aging products.

Regulatory and Policy Environment

  • FDA (USA): Recognized as Generally Recognized As Safe (GRAS) for certain applications; ongoing clinical trials support expanded uses.
  • EMA (Europe): Approved for various nutritional and pharmaceutical formulations—stringent safety and efficacy evaluations.
  • China’s CFDA: Rapid approval pathways for amino acid excipients due to domestic demand.
